Gevurot 16:37-40 Orthodox Jewish Bible (OJB)

37. But Rav Sha'ul said to them, "After giving us a public flogging, though we are uncondemned Roman citizens, they threw us into the beis hasohar; and now are they secretly sending us out? No, indeed! Let them come themselves and lead us out in public."

38. And the soterim reported these words to the magistrates, and the magistrates were afraid, hearing that Rav Sha'ul and Sila were both Roman citizens.

39. So the magistrates came, and entreated Rav Sha'ul and Sila, and brought them out, asking them to depart from the city.

40. And having come out from the beis hasohar, they came to Lydia, and having seen and encouraged the Achim b'Moshiach of the Kehillah that met in Lydia's bais, Rav Sha'ul and Sila departed.
